Hi all — handing over release duty for Ledgerlens, our audit-log viewer. The 2.8 build is staged and smoke-tested; only the export filter fix is new. Release notes are drafted in the usual folder. Nothing else is pending. To push it live, sign the artifact with the key below.

signing key of bajop-hahag = bky13_yLSJStjSXhzxg

### CSV Import Wizard: Stuck Jobs

If Harborlight's CSV import wizard shows jobs stuck at "validating," it's almost always the schema-guess worker choking on mixed delimiters. First, check the worker queue depth — anything over 200 means the pool is wedged. Restart the `import-guess` deployment and requeue the oldest job manually; the rest will drain on their own. Don't delete jobs, customers can see them. Screenshots of the admin console and the full recovery steps are on the team page.

dashboard of taduf-yagap = https://confluence.tolvaqsys.internal/display/display/projects/display

Quick note for whoever reviews the autocomplete changes: the AddrSnap widget now calls our internal Gazetteer service instead of the old lookup cluster. If suggestions stop appearing, check that the widget is sending the region hint — Gazetteer rejects hintless requests after the Pellworth rollout. Retries are capped at three, so don't bump that without pinging the platform folks. To test locally, the widget needs the staging credential. Use the key below.

gateway credential: zpat7_wu4aBVX